Perhaps the public was just confused. Studebaker’s sales skidded from 103,387 units in 1962 to just 67,918 in 1963. The final whistle blew in South Bend on December 9th 1963, after a short 1964 production run. Pontiac was focusing on mid-sized performance cars and the Grand Prix’s makeover was slight. The 1967 revisions were more significant, with a full-width front bumper framing the lower half of the grille, concealed headlights and rear fender skirts. In 1965, Buick used the Skylark as a base for its GTO knock-off, the Gran Sport. Offered as a coupe, hardtop or convertible, the '65 GS was powered by the full-sized Wildcat's 325-hp 401-cid V-8. A 350 bhp upgrade was available for $158, but the LT1 package for an extra $447.60 added all the LS7 tweaks to a small-block package. The 1969 Impala remained the top selling full-size model for Chevy, though sales slipped to 777,000 units. Caprice came second with 166,000 units, Bel Air found 155,700 buyers and 68,700 drivers chose the entry-level Biscayne. The regular Super Sport was gone in 1969. Engine options remained similar for 1963, only the 283-cid and 348-cid units were replaced by the 327-cid V-8 in tunes of 250, 300 and 340 hp. The 3.2-liter 1984 Porsche 911 Carrera debuted hot on the heels of a very successful run of 911SC models, built from 1978 to 1983. The Carrera—priced at $32,000—shared most of its visual cues with its immediate predecessor, but benefitted from added power and performance, as well as other evolutionary updates. This is coupled to a five-speed manual gearbox, mounted as part of a transaxle. The turbocharged derivative was continued unchanged too, producing 215bhp at launch. The Bonneville’s 389-cid V-8 could be ordered in a variety of tunes, with power ranging from 215 hp, to 260, 300, 315, 330, or 345 hp depending on carburetion and transmission. The accuracy of Hagerty Valuation Tools ® begins with the Hagerty Price Guide, which uses a thoughtful mix of sales data and automotive expertise. Hagerty Price Guide has been published since 2006 and is compiled by more than a dozen people who monitor auction results, asking prices, and private sales activity for more than a million owners. 1972 marked the end of the second generation of the Chevrolet Chevelle. Little was changed visually, save for an updated grille and new front parking lights to echo the removal of the split-bar grille. Trims offered were the base Chevelle and uprated Malibu. Body styles offered included sport coupe, sport sedan, four-door sedan, and convertible.

The sequential turn signals were incorporated within a new full-width taillight design in 1966, the last year for both the unit-body Thunderbird and its convertible rendition. Production was 92,465 in 1964, 74,972 in 1965, and 69,170 in 1966. Landau hardtops were offered in 1964 and 1965, a Special Landau hardtop appeared in 1965, and a Town ...

Originally dubbed “Project: Opal,” the first ’Vette rolled off the line in 1953, powered by an in-line six-cylinder engine that generated just 150hp. For 1989, Lamborghini released the final variant of its supercar—the 25th Anniversary—which honored the company's silver anniversary as an automaker. A 255-horsepower 400-cid V-8, created by boring out the good ol’ 383 was also available for the 1972 Road Runner, along with the still-hot 340 and 440 big-block. The vast majority of 1971 Challengers (27,900) had V-8 engines. Only 2,165 convertibles were sold, along with 4,630 R/T hardtops. This would be the last year for the ground-pounding 425 bhp 426 cid Hemi.
